#080b04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#080b04 is composed of 3.1% red, 4.3%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.6% yellow and 95.7% black. It has a hue angle of 85.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 2.9%. #080b04 color hex could be obtained by blending #101608 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

● #080b04 color description : Very dark (mostly black) green.
#080b04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#080b04 has RGB values of R:8, G:11,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.96. Its decimal value is 527108.
